Adherence to Islam

The connection between "Adherence to Islam: If Trent identifies as a Muslim, it would entail adherence to the Five Pillars of Islam, including prayer, fasting, charity, pilgrimage, and declaration of faith" and "is Trent a Muslim" lies in the fundamental principles and practices that define the religion of Islam. The Five Pillars are considered the core obligations for Muslims, and adherence to them is a key indicator of one's commitment to the faith.

If Trent identifies as a Muslim, it would imply that he adheres to these Five Pillars, which include:

  • Prayer (Salat): Performing ritual prayers five times a day facing towards Mecca.
  • Fasting (Sawm): Abstaining from food, drink, and other sensual pleasures from dawn to sunset during the month of Ramadan.
  • Charity (Zakat): Giving a portion of one's wealth to those in need.
  • Pilgrimage (Hajj): Undertaking a pilgrimage to Mecca at least once in a lifetime, if physically and financially able.
  • Declaration of Faith (Shahada): Proclaiming the belief in the oneness of God (Allah) and the acceptance of Muhammad as his messenger.

Adherence to these Five Pillars is not only a religious obligation but also a reflection of one's spiritual commitment and connection to the Muslim community. By fulfilling these obligations, Muslims strive to live a life in accordance with Islamic teachings and values.
